What exactly are Montessori Schools?


Montessori educational facilities are dependant on the instructional philosophy and strategies developed by Dr. Maria Montessori, an Italian physician and educator. Inside the early 1900s, Montessori commenced her operate with young children who had been thought of uneducable at time. As a result of watchful observation and experimentation, she made a toddler-centered method that emphasizes independence, flexibility inside limitations, and regard for a kid’s natural psychological, physical, and social enhancement.

Now, Montessori universities are available all over the entire world, serving children from infancy as a result of adolescence. The hallmark of such educational institutions is really a Discovering setting that encourages small children to investigate and discover at their own personal rate, fostering a enjoy of Discovering which can last a life span.

The Montessori Technique: Core Principles


Montessori schooling is guided by many critical rules that notify the look of Montessori universities as well as solution of educators in just them:

  • Boy or girl-Centered Discovering: Montessori classrooms are created throughout the wants of the youngsters, enabling them to consider charge of their own Discovering.

  • Well prepared Environment: The classroom is carefully organized with components and actions which have been obtainable and inviting to kids. This natural environment is meant to inspire exploration and discovery.

  • Hands-On Studying: Kids study by executing, making use of an array of educational elements which are designed to be self-correcting and to show specific capabilities or ideas.

  • Combined Age Groups: Montessori classrooms generally comprise a mix of ages, allowing for younger youngsters to learn from older friends and more mature little ones to bolster their Mastering by teaching ideas they have presently mastered.

  • Guided Independence: Throughout the well prepared setting, small children have the freedom to pick their actions, though the Trainer guides and facilitates the training course of action.


Montessori Classroom Dynamics


Stroll into a Montessori classroom, and chances are you'll be amazed by Anything you see—or alternatively, what you don't see. There are no rows of desks facing a Trainer within the entrance with the place. As a substitute, little ones in many cases are located Doing work independently or in tiny groups, engaged in many different duties, from sorting colored beads to working towards cursive producing on sandpaper letters.

The Instructor, frequently referred to as a guideline, moves quietly between the children, offering guidance as necessary but mainly letting pupils to direct their own personal Understanding. The target is not to fill small children with details and figures but to cultivate their organic want to master and to help you them build the abilities they have to do find more info so correctly.

Crucial Factors of the Montessori Education


Montessori education is exclusive in its approach to teaching and Studying. Below are a few of The crucial element elements which make Montessori educational institutions unique:

  • Specially Created Materials: Montessori components are didactic, this means They are made to educate distinct lessons. They frequently Have a very sensorial basis, encouraging small children to be familiar with abstract principles by engaging their senses.

  • Give attention to Life Techniques: Useful existence things to do can be a staple of Montessori education, educating little ones everyday expertise like pouring, sweeping, and tying shoelaces. These pursuits are usually not just about the talents them selves but about developing focus, coordination, and independence.

  • Emphasis on Peace and Global Citizenship: Montessori colleges frequently incorporate classes about peace, cultural range, as well as interconnectedness of all everyday living, While using the intention of fostering empathy and world-wide awareness.

  • Assessment By means of Observation: Instead of depending on exams and grades, Montessori academics assess kid's development by way of cautious observation and individualized monitoring of their achievements.


Rewards and Results of Montessori Education


Investigation on Montessori instruction suggests quite a few favourable outcomes for children who attend Montessori educational institutions, together with:

  • Enhanced executive perform and self-regulation capabilities

  • Larger independence and intrinsic motivation for Studying

  • Far better social and emotional improvement

  • Greater levels of creative imagination and trouble-resolving potential


These outcomes are attributed towards the Montessori strategy's center on establishing The entire kid—intellectually, emotionally, and socially. By addressing Each and every of these locations, Montessori colleges purpose to help you youngsters come to be very well-rounded individuals who are prepared for that problems of life, both equally inside of and outside the classroom.

Picking a Montessori School


For anyone who is thinking about a Montessori university for your son or daughter, there are numerous components to remember:

  • Accreditation: Try to find universities which have been accredited by regarded Montessori businesses, which makes sure that The college adheres to large specifications of Montessori follow.

  • Teacher Qualifications: Montessori lecturers needs to be particularly trained during the Montessori system, so Examine their skills.

  • Classroom Observation: Stop by The college and notice a classroom in action to acquire a feel for that surroundings and the way instructors and students interact.

  • Group: Look at the faculty's community and irrespective of whether it feels like an excellent healthy for All your family members's values and objectives.
